Right Approach to Ask for a Raise:

Everything is becoming more costly thanks to inflation, from cheese to lettuce. However, avoid opening the discussion by claiming that you are entitled to more salary since of inflation. Instead of approaching the topic from the perspective of external pressures like inflation, focus more on your abilities and how you might benefit the organization.

More and more accomplishments you can list, the merrier. Perhaps statistics on new clients you’ve assisted acquire, transactions you’ve closed, or other income you’ve helped establish.

Inflation is an adequate persuasive point, but it shouldn’t be your opening case. Ensure that it is easy for your employer to pitch because your boss’s bosses can end up making the final choice on pay.

Basic research and knowledge required to ask for a raise:

Several companies are having trouble finding qualified candidates nowadays days, so one’s manager may be more lenient with the compensation than normal to keep employees. However, this doesn’t imply that one should anticipate a wage increase from their employer without justification.

In addition, it would be wise to find compensation information for the field to show a prospective employer that you deserve an increase. Look up average salaries for people with similar official titles and levels of experience available on the internet. If you’re able to demonstrate that you are substantially undervalued, it might be enough to justify a large salary raise.

There are nonetheless other methods to request more money, even though your manager is unable to increase your basic salary. 

Extra vacation days, a greater 401(k) match, or the possibility of working from home more frequently. Also, the chance to complete ongoing training programs offered by your employer might eventually help you earn more money. You ought to consider ideas that might raise your standard of living. Another choice, if preferred, is to ask to work remotely in another place. As long as your wage doesn’t decline in line with the move, moving to a location with a cheaper cost of living may assist reduce the effects of inflation.
